Welcome to West Slopes/Narrows

West Slope/Narrows in University Place is all horizon and glass. West Slope/Narrows University Place homes sit on the bluff with west-facing views of Puget Sound and the Narrows Bridge. Mid-century forms and modern architecture dominate, and renovations here focus on opening walls to let the view do its work.

Lots in West Slope/Narrows are larger, with mature landscaping that protects privacy while keepingthe water in view. City sewer, natural gas, and selective CCR enclaves support the standard. West Slope/Narrows University Place real estate lives at the intersection of space, light, and coastline.

If you want University Place view homes with serious sunsets and a quiet, elevated posture, West Slope/Narrows is your target. West Slope/Narrows University Place is view-first living delivered without compromise.

Overview for West Slopes/Narrows, WA

23,642 people live in West Slopes/Narrows, where the median age is 41.8 and the average individual income is $57,223. Data provided by the U.S. Census Bureau.
